Bitwise is officially the first asset manager to make a formal move to list a Uniswap-focused exchange-traded fund.
On Thursday, the asset management firm filed a registration statement with the Securities and Exchange Commission for the Bitwise Uniswap ETF, which would track the UNI token.
"The Trust’s investment objective is to seek to provide exposure to the value of Uniswap held by the Trust, less the expenses of the Trust’s operations and other liabilities," according to the statement.
UNI is the governance token of the Uniswap protocol and is among the top 40 cryptocurrencies by market capitalization, according to The Block's price data. Uniswap is a decentralized exchange built on Ethereum that allows users to swap tokens without an intermediary.
The proposal for a Uniswap ETF comes amid a wave of crypto ETF launches in 2025 and into 2026, driven by a more favorable U.S. regulatory and political environment for digital assets. President Donald Trump has reiterated his message to make the U.S. the "crypto capital" of the world," while the SEC's new chair Paul Atkins has embarked on "Project Crypto" with the new Commodity Futures Trading Commission Chair Michael Selig to modernize its rules.
If approved by the SEC, the Coinbase Custody Trust Company, LLC would be the custodian for the Bitwise Uniswap ETF. According to the filing, Bitwise would not include staking, but that could be changed later on.
UNI's price is down by about 15% over the past 24 hours as the rest of the crypto market has also faltered. Bitcoin has also been under pressure, posting one of its sharpest single-day declines on record on Thursday, down nearly 15%.
